The station is fully equipped to cater to the needs of its travelers. The ticket office is open from early morning until late evening, Monday through Saturday, and until late afternoon on Sundays. For smoothly collecting tickets bought online, the station offers accessible ticket machines. Smartcard customers can validate their cards at the station as well. While there are no smartcards issued at Bellshill, the presence of validators simplifies the process for cardholders.
Passenger assistance is readily available with staff present during operating hours. Travelers can rely on the help point or the ticket office for information, with both departure screens and announcements keeping you updated on train schedules. However, luggage storage facilities are not provided, so plan accordingly.
Bellshill Station accommodates passengers with varying accessibility needs. Although there are steep ramps to navigate between platforms, a step-free route under the rail bridge provides an alternative pathway. Blue Badge parking is available, including three accessible spaces. While the station lacks accessible toilets and waiting rooms, staff is always ready to help those requiring it.
Through our efforts to ensure ease of travel, the station assists travelers with low mobility by allowing assistance bookings up to two hours before departure. You can find more details about this service here.
Please note there are no shopping or dining facilities on-site, and cash machines are not available, so carry any essentials you might need. The station might not feature Wi-Fi or payphones, but it remains highly functional for its primary purpose – facilitating quick and easy travel connections.
For cyclists, Bellshill offers storage facilities with 12 spaces available in stands. Although these spaces aren't sheltered and lack CCTV monitoring, they are an encouraging sign of the emphasis placed on sustainable transport options in the area.

Nestled in the dynamic and scenic area of Chelsea, London, Imperial Wharf Station is a bustling railway hub perfect for both local commuters and tourists seeking to explore the vibrant city. Opened in 2009, the station forms part of the West London line, offering a seamless connection to some of the city's iconic locations. Whether you're visiting for business or pleasure, Imperial Wharf Station provides ample travel opportunities to enjoy the best that London has to offer.
Finding your way around Imperial Wharf is straightforward. The station boasts step-free access throughout, making it accessible for everyone. Ticket collection is a breeze with machines available to collect tickets purchased online, ensuring your travel experience is smooth and hassle-free. While the station itself lacks waiting rooms and an ATM, there are seating areas available on both platforms for your comfort as you wait for your train.
Catering to the needs of diverse travelers, Imperial Wharf has a comprehensive support system in place. Staff assistance is available from early morning until nearly midnight every day of the week. Additionally, the station features both arrival and departure screens, along with announcement systems to keep you informed about train schedules and platform information. For those who require it, an induction loop system is accessible.
Although shopping options are limited with no shops or currency exchange facilities, refreshment facilities are available, offering pick-me-ups on the go. However, be prepared as there are no restrooms at the station, so plan accordingly.
Imperial Wharf is well-connected by various modes of transport, ensuring that your onward journey is convenient. Rail replacement services are accessible from bus stops on Harbour Avenue, providing alternative means to continue your travel to destinations such as Clapham Junction or Shepherd's Bush. Though the station doesn't have its own cycle hire facilities, there are plenty of bike racks available for personal bicycles right outside the station.
